Galveston Ball remains undefeated with rout of Waltrip Through six games in district, the Tornadoes have outscored their opponents 352-7. Waltrip (6-2, 5-1) dropped its first district loss of the season and will fight for a playoff spot with two games left in district play against Sharpstown and Austin.The Rams played without junior starting quarterback Alberto Ramirez, who suffered a concussion last week in a district game against Milby. Waltrip coach Jeremy Kirt didn’t say when Ramirez would be back on the field and that coaches will be notified by doctors when he can return to play for the Rams this season. Waltrip is looking to make the playoffs for the first time since 2017.HighlightsGalveston Ball won the toss and, on the kickoff, recovered the ball as Waltrip muffed the return.On the first play of the game the Tornadoes scored after Coleman scored on a 28-yard TD run to put Galveston Ball up 7-0 with 11:51 left in the first quarter.
